Electrician Prices in Fort William

Service Typical Cost Unit
Callout visit and diagnosis £60 – £90 per visit
General repairs and fault-finding £45 – £70 per hour
Socket and switch installation £120 – £200 per unit
Light fitting installation £80 – £150 per fitting
Consumer unit upgrade £800 – £1400 per job
Full house rewire £4500 – £8000 per job
Periodic electrical inspection (EICR) £200 – £350 per property
Emergency call-out (evenings/weekends) £70 – £100 per hour

Prices are indicative averages for Fort William. Actual quotes will vary based on job specifics.

What Affects the Cost?

Several factors influence electrician pricing in Fort William. Job complexity—from simple plug replacements to intricate rewires—significantly affects costs. Materials, including cable, conduit, and fittings, vary with current market prices and project scope. Geographic location within the Highlands may add travel time charges for rural properties. Emergency or out-of-hours work typically incurs a premium. Qualifications and certifications (Part P registration, 17th Edition) also impact rates, ensuring compliance with UK electrical safety standards.

Money-Saving Tips

Book work during standard business hours to avoid premium call-out charges. Consider bundling multiple small repairs into one visit rather than scheduling separately. Get a detailed quote before work begins and ask about any guarantees on parts and labour—many Fort William electricians offer 12-month warranties.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why do electricians charge for callout visits in Fort William?
A diagnosis fee covers the electrician's time to identify the fault and provide a proper quotation. This is standard practice and typically credited against repair costs if you proceed. Emergency or weekend visits usually cost more due to availability and out-of-hours rates.
What's included in an electrical safety inspection (EICR)?
An EICR tests all circuits, checks earthing and bonding, and inspects visible damage or wear. You'll receive a detailed report highlighting any issues requiring remedial work. It's recommended every 10 years for owner-occupied homes and every 5 years for rentals in Scotland.
How long does a consumer unit upgrade take in Fort William?
Most consumer unit upgrades take 4–8 hours, depending on the complexity of your existing installation and whether additional work is required. Your electrician will give a time estimate during the initial visit. Supply disruption is usually brief.
Are Fort William electricians qualified to work on my rental property?
Look for electricians registered under Part P or members of a competent person scheme (NICEIC, Napit, or ELECSA). They'll issue electrical safety certificates required for landlord compliance and insurance in Scotland.
